| Description | (15R)-15-(propan-2-yl)bicyclo[14.2.2]Icosa-1(18),16,19-trien-2-yne-17,20-diol belongs to the class of organic compounds known as 1-hydroxy-4-unsubstituted benzenoids. These are phenols that are unsubstituted at the 4-position. Based on a literature review very few articles have been published on (15R)-15-(propan-2-yl)bicyclo[14.2.2]Icosa-1(18),16,19-trien-2-yne-17,20-diol. |
